Implementing COIL in Business School Curricula: Reflections from a Movetia-Funded Research Project
This webinar presents the results of a Movetia-supported Collaborative Online International Learning (COIL) initiative in international management education. The project brought together students and faculty from ZHAW (Switzerland), LUMSA (Italy), Kyiv School of Economics (Ukraine), and Grenoble École de Management (France).
The joint COIL project, “Redefining Leadership in the Digital Age,” integrated cross-cultural collaboration into courses on strategy, leadership, and ethical decision-making in multicultural virtual teams. Through an immersive, role-based simulation, Swiss, Italian, and Ukrainian students engaged with real-world challenges of international management, including cultural differences, AI-driven strategic decision-making, and virtual teamwork.
During the webinar, the project team will present student learning outcomes, share participant experiences, and reflect on institutional lessons learned. The discussion will also explore how COIL can be sustainably embeddedinto international management curricula in the digital age.
